Output 344921cd3ed97ac633ba31d8176a72734c1baee1ecee5693231cb08f99b1106e:0

value
11558400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2377467211e3807f2661a2f702c3f0e5ff5adf52 OP_EQUALVERIFY OP_CHECKSIG
address
14EXY6j7LAdmbaUKiNchTRBcypPvGhYEiZ
transaction
344921cd3ed97ac633ba31d8176a72734c1baee1ecee5693231cb08f99b1106e
spent
true